The group settles in. Yenny and Dandelion remain alert. Presumably Chet does too, but aside from a faint humming there's no sign of his presence.

The rest snore, huddled next to the fire to ward off the cold breeze coming in from the north. The moon moves slowly but steadily through the night sky.

After an hour or so of peace, the trio on watch are startled by a eeping, clacking noise. At first, Dandelion and Yenny mistake it for Chet's giggling, then realize it is moving quickly towards them. But too late, they see a trio of greyish human figures rush towards them at the edge of the campfire light. Their eyes are soulless, though somehow full of hatred. Their clothes are in tatters. Fingernails long and pointed. One clearly bears the sash of the Sambord tribe. Their mouths move in concert with the gibbering. One is missing an arm, but all have chunks of grey flesh torn from their bodies. All are missing the flesh around their wrists, revealing bone and sinew. These details sink in slowly, as if in a dream. Then, the undead are upon them.
